British site and claims to have 5000 creators already. RE: Fan Platforms - graystu - 26-01-2022 14:26 Despite all these newcomer sites I think OnlyFans will continue to reign supreme with creators. Surely it's still their best option as moving to a new platform could make it harder to get someone to sign up if they haven't already got an account there. I mean since OnlyFans is so established and well known, it should be easier to get new subscribers there as many potential subscribers are already registered with OnlyFans, because they are already subscribed to someone else or they have been in the past.
